Set Some Boundaries with Caregiving
Boundaries are crucial in every aspect of life, but especially with caregiving. What this means is that you’re realistic about what you can and cannot do at any given time. For a lot of family caregivers, this means saying no more often than you might be comfortable doing, simply because it protects you and the people around you. You’re not going to be able to do everything, so accepting that early on is going to help immensely.
Choose Convenience When it Makes Sense
Family caregivers also often feel guilty about anything that might make them feel as if they’re cutting corners. But there’s nothing wrong with choosing convenient options and solutions when those are available. Getting groceries and other necessities delivered, for instance, can free up time and energy to do what you need to do. Find Support for Caregiving
Beyond just looking for opportunities to embrace convenience and setting strong boundaries, it’s vital to have the support that you need as a family caregiver. That can mean relying on friends and family when you need to vent, but also seeking out support groups for caregiving. Talking to other family caregivers can help you to determine how to approach problems as they arise.
